Welcome to the Lumagraph support rotation. Our user-profile store is sharded across eight partitions, keyed by a hash of the account number. When a customer reports missing profile fields, first confirm which shard owns their record using the lookup tool in the admin console. Cross-shard lookups require the reconciliation service, which authenticates against the shard registry on startup. Before running any local reconciliation job, add the registry credential to your env file on the next line.

vault entry, fadup-tagag: RELAY_SECRET8=2fd92179

# Pagination config — Lanternfish Public API
#
# Welcome aboard. All list endpoints are cursor-paginated; offset params
# were removed in v3. PAGE_SIZE_DEFAULT=25 and PAGE_SIZE_MAX=100 are hard
# caps enforced at the gateway, not per-route. Cursors are opaque — never
# parse them client-side or in tests. Raising PAGE_SIZE_MAX needs a perf
# review first. Cursors are signed before leaving the service, and the
# signing secret is set on the line directly below.

vault entry, yagef-bahop: COURIER_KEY29=5cc62eb51255862256337c33c5be9

Step 6: Configure retry semantics for Hollowmere webhook delivery. Failed deliveries retry with exponential backoff, capped at six attempts over 24 hours; after that, events land in the dead-letter queue for manual replay. Verify the backoff config before enabling traffic. Outbound payloads must be signed with the key below.

signing key of tafog-hahop = bky3_7nm

## DiffHawk Environment Variables

DiffHawk streams large-file diffs in chunks, so it never loads a whole file into memory. For security review purposes: the chunk signer authenticates each segment against the Vexlor artifact store before rendering. Most vars (CHUNK_SIZE, MAX_RENDER_ROWS) are harmless tuning knobs. The one that matters is the signing secret. Add the following line to your .env file:

sealed setting: LEDGER_TOKEN20=6148d35bbb480b0ab79e